444 North Fair Oaks Avenue and 425 North Raymond Avenue, Pasadena, CAPROJECT DESCRIPTION
The applicant, Summerhill Apartment Communities Investments, LLC, has submitted an application to allow the establishment of a Planned Development zoning district with 206 new multi-family residential units on two adjacent parcels: 444 N. Fair Oaks Ave (Parcel A) and 425 N. Raymond Ave (Parcel B). The proposed multi-family development is 213,826 square feet of floor area and consists of two, three- to five story buildings with 199 units on Parcel A; and three, two- to three-story buildings with a total of seven courtyard units on Parcel B. Parking for the project would be in a two-level underground parking garage located under Parcel A. Parcel A is currently occupied by an existing commercial hardware center and building materials supply company, and Parcel B is occupied by a three-story multi-family residential building with seven units. All of the existing improvements on both parcels would be removed. The project requires reclassification of the project site from FGSP-C-3B (Fair Oaks/Orange Grove Specific Plan – Limited Commercial District 3, Subdistrict “b”) and RM-12 (Multi-Family Residential) zoning districts to the PD (Planned Development) zoning district, and the adoption of a PD Plan. A PD Plan establishes the applicable land use and development requirements.

ENVIRONMENTAL REVIEW
An Initial Study was prepared for the project and concluded that there will be less than significant impacts on the environment with the incorporation of mitigation measures; a Mitigated Negative Declaration has therefore been prepared. Possible impacts on Cultural Resources, Hazardous Materials, Vibration, and Tribal Cultural Resources were identified in the Initial Study.

MEETINGS AND HEARINGS
The Planning Commission will conduct a public hearing and consider a recommendation to the City Council regarding the Initial Study (IS) and Mitigated Negative Declaration (MND) for the Project; and the Zoning Map Amendment and PD Plan. The Planning Commission recommendation will be forwarded to the City Council. The City Council will make a final decision at a separately-noticed public hearing. the Planning Commission will conduct a public hearing and consider the proposed application and environmental determination.
